[0004] Today, video creators and everyday users spend a great deal of time and skill searching for specific scenes from long videos and creating highlight reels. This process is highly inefficient, resulting in many potentially valuable scenes being discarded. Furthermore, with the spread of online education and social media, the demand for short videos that convey information in a short amount of time is rapidly increasing, creating a need for greater efficiency in this process. However, traditional methods present challenges, such as the difficulty of accurately searching for and extracting specific scenes, which requires a great deal of effort. [Means for solving the problem]
[0005] To solve this problem, the present invention provides the following solutions. First, it provides a function for users to upload video files and input text data specifying specific scenes. Next, it uses a generative AI model to analyze the video file based on the input text data and detect specific scenes. The generative AI model includes a natural language processing model and an image / video analysis model, and identifies scenes using facial recognition and behavior recognition algorithms. It automates the process of extracting the detected scenes and generating a highlight video based on them. Furthermore, it proposes an innovative system that enables video creators and general users to efficiently search for and edit specific scenes by combining the system with a means for providing the generated highlight video to users. This invention significantly reduces the time and skill required for video editing and enables the rapid generation of more compelling content.

[0041] The present invention is applied to a system that automatically searches for specific scenes from a video file and generates a highlight video. The system mainly includes a user, a terminal, and a server.
[0042] Basic system configuration
[0043] The system according to the present invention comprises the following main components:
[0044] 1. User's device: A device where video files are uploaded and text data specifying specific scenes is entered.
[0045] 2. Server: A computer system that uses a generative AI model to analyze video and extract scenes, then generates a highlight video.
[0046] 3. Generative AI model: A set of algorithms including natural language processing models and image and video analysis models to search and extract specific scenes.
[0047] Program processing flow
[0048] Upload video and enter text
[0049] Users upload video files to the server through a browser or a dedicated application. They also enter keywords and descriptions to specify specific scenes in a text input field. The device sends this data to the server as a single HTTP request.
[0050] Receiving and initial processing of input data
[0051] The server analyzes the received HTTP request and extracts the video file and text data. The video file is temporarily stored, and the text data is used for the next stage of analysis.
[0052] Launching and analyzing generative AI models
[0053] The server launches the generative AI model. First, text data is input into the natural language processing model, and keyword and semantic analysis is performed. As a specific example, the keyword "Yanagida's turn at bat" is analyzed and its features are generated.
[0054] Next, based on the generated features, the image and video analysis model scans the entire video to search for relevant scenes, and uses facial and behavioral recognition algorithms to identify the start and end times of scenes that match the analyzed features.
[0055] Scene detection and extraction
[0056] The server detects scenes based on the output data from the generative AI model. Using the time information of the identified scenes, it extracts the scenes using a video editing library (e.g., FFmpeg or OpenCV). The extracted scenes are temporarily saved as individual clips.
[0057] Highlight video generation and provision
[0058] The server combines the extracted scenes and edits them into a highlight video. The completed highlight video is saved and a URL for the saved location is generated. This URL is provided to the user, who can then view or download the generated highlight video via the link.
[0059] Specific examples
[0060] For example, if a user is searching for a scene of "Yanagida's turn at bat in a baseball broadcast in 2023," the process would be as follows: First, the user uses their device to upload a video file of the baseball broadcast to the server and enters the keyword "Yanagida's turn at bat." The server inputs the text data and video file into the generative AI model, and performs keyword analysis using a natural language processing model.
[0061] Next, an image and video analysis model scans the entire video to search for and detect scenes that correspond to Yanagi's at-bat. The identified scenes are extracted and edited to create a highlight video. Finally, users can access the generated highlight video using the provided link.
[0062] In this way, the system according to the present invention enables the user to easily search for a particular scene and realizes the process of efficiently generating a highlight video.

[1649] The emotion identification model 59 as an emotion engine may determine the user's emotion according to a specific mapping. Specifically, the emotion identification model 59 may determine the user's emotion according to an emotion map (see FIG. 9), which is a specific mapping. Similarly, the emotion identification model 59 may determine the robot's emotion, and the identification processing unit 290 may perform identification processing using the robot's emotion.
[1650] FIG. 9 is a diagram illustrating an emotion map 400 on which multiple emotions are mapped. In the emotion map 400, emotions are arranged in concentric circles radiating from the center. Emotions closer to the center of the concentric circles are more primitive. Emotions representing states and actions arising from a state of mind are arranged on the outer edges of the concentric circles. The concept of emotion includes both affect and mental states. Emotions generally generated from reactions occurring in the brain are arranged on the left side of the concentric circles. Emotions generally induced by situational judgment are arranged on the right side of the concentric circles. Emotions generally generated from reactions occurring in the brain and induced by situational judgment are arranged on the upper and lower sides of the concentric circles. Furthermore, the emotion of "pleasure" is arranged on the upper side of the concentric circles, and the emotion of "discomfort" is arranged on the lower side. In this way, in the emotion map 400, multiple emotions are mapped based on the structure by which emotions are generated, and emotions that tend to occur simultaneously are mapped close to each other.
[1651] These emotions are distributed in the 3 o'clock direction on emotion map 400, and typically fluctuate between relief and anxiety. In the right half of emotion map 400, situational awareness dominates over internal sensations, resulting in a sense of calm.
[1652] The inside of emotion map 400 represents what is going on in the mind, and the outside of emotion map 400 represents behavior, so the further you go outside emotion map 400, the more visible the emotions become (the more they are expressed in behavior).
[1653] Human emotions are based on various balances, such as posture and blood sugar levels. When these balances deviate from the ideal, a state of discomfort is indicated, and when they approach the ideal, a state of pleasure is indicated. Emotions can also be created for robots, automobiles, and motorcycles, based on various balances, such as posture and remaining battery life. When these balances deviate from the ideal, a state of discomfort is indicated, and when they approach the ideal, a state of pleasure is indicated. An emotion map can be generated, for example, based on Dr. Mitsuyoshi's emotion map (Research on Voice Emotion Recognition and Emotional Brain Physiological Signal Analysis Systems, Tokushima University, Doctoral Dissertation: https: / / ci.nii.ac.jp / naid / 500000375379). The left half of the emotion map lists emotions belonging to the "reaction" domain, where sensation is dominant. The right half of the emotion map lists emotions belonging to the "situation" domain, where situational awareness is dominant.
[1654] The emotion map defines two emotions that promote learning. One is a negative emotion on the situation side, around the middle of "repentance" or "reflection." In other words, this occurs when the robot experiences negative emotions such as "I never want to feel this way again" or "I don't want to be scolded again." The other is a positive emotion on the response side, around "desire." In other words, this occurs when the robot experiences positive feelings such as "I want more" or "I want to know more."
[1655] The emotion identification model 59 inputs user input into a pre-trained neural network, obtains emotion values indicating each emotion shown in the emotion map 400, and determines the user's emotion. This neural network is pre-trained based on multiple pieces of training data that are combinations of user input and emotion values indicating each emotion shown in the emotion map 400. Furthermore, this neural network is trained so that emotions that are located close to each other have similar values, as in the emotion map 900 shown in FIG. 10. FIG. 10 shows an example in which multiple emotions, "relieved," "calm," and "reassuring," have similar emotion values.
